Google analytics

Як виключити власний трафік у GA4

Покрокова інструкція: як налаштувати правило внутрішнього трафіку та фільтр даних у GA4, щоб ваші власні візити не спотворювали статистику сайту.

Автор: Андрій Коваленко 4 хв читання
Зміст

Ваші власні візити на сайт — перший ворог чистої статистики. Відкриваєте головну двадцять разів на день, перевіряєте посадкові перед запуском реклами, тестуєте форму після оновлення — і все це осідає у GA4 як реальний трафік. Нижче — покрокова інструкція, як це зупинити.

Якщо ви ще не підключили GA4 — спочатку прочитайте як підключити GA4 до сайту, а потім повертайтесь сюди.

Як це працює у GA4: два кроки, не один

У GA4 немає простого «вписати IP і готово». Механізм складається з двох незалежних частин:

КрокДе налаштовуєтьсяЩо робить
1. Правило «внутрішній трафік»Admin → Data Streams → Configure tag settingsМаркує хіти з вашого IP параметром traffic_type=internal
2. Фільтр данихAdmin → Data filtersВирішує, що робити з позначеним трафіком: тестувати або видаляти

Обидва кроки обов’язкові. Якщо зробити тільки перший — GA4 проставить мітку, але у звітах нічого не зміниться. Якщо тільки другий — фільтрувати нема що.

Крок 1. Правило внутрішнього трафіку — налаштування тегу потоку

Відкрийте GA4 і перейдіть:

Admin → Data Streams → (ваш веб-потік) → Configure tag settings

У вікні налаштувань тегу натисніть Show all — розгорнеться повний список параметрів.

Знайдіть і відкрийте Define internal traffic.

Натисніть Create і заповніть форму:

ПолеЩо вказати
Rule nameБудь-яка назва, наприклад «Мій офіс» або «Домашній IP»
traffic_type valueЗалиште internal (значення за замовчуванням)
IP address → Match typeIP address equals — для одного IP; IP address begins with — для діапазону
ValueВаша зовнішня IP-адреса (знайти можна на 2ip.ua або в пошуку «мій IP»)

Якщо потрібно додати кілька адрес — натисніть Add condition для кожної.

Натисніть Save.

Що відбулося: тепер кожен хіт з вашого IP матиме параметр traffic_type=internal. Але у звітах він ще нікуди не зник — це буде на наступному кроці.

Крок 2. Активація фільтра даних

Правило позначає трафік, але видаляє його фільтр. Перейдіть:

Admin → Data filters

GA4 автоматично створює фільтр Internal Traffic при першому збереженні правила. Відкрийте його.

Список фільтрів даних GA4: автоматично створений фільтр «Internal Traffic» (тип «Внутрішній трафік», операція «Виключити») у стані «Тестування»

Ви побачите три стани:

СтанЩо означає
Testing (Тестування)Трафік маркується, але НЕ видаляється зі звітів. Можна перевірити в Realtime і DebugView
Active (Активний)Трафік повністю видаляється з усіх звітів і даних
Inactive (Неактивний)Фільтр вимкнений

За замовчуванням стоїть Testing — це спеціально, щоб ви не втратили дані до перевірки.

Спочатку перевірте (крок 3), потім:

Натисніть на фільтр → змініть стан на ActiveSave.

Редагування фільтра «Internal Traffic» у GA4: тип фільтра «Внутрішній трафік» та умова traffic_type = internal

Зміна набирає силу протягом кількох хвилин. Нові хіти з вашого IP більше не потраплять у звіти.

Крок 3. Перевірка через Realtime і DebugView

Перед тим як перемикати фільтр у режим Active, переконайтесь, що правило спрацьовує.

Спосіб 1 — Realtime:

  1. Зайдіть на сайт з пристрою, IP якого вказаний у правилі.
  2. У GA4 відкрийте Reports → Realtime.
  3. У блоці «User by» виберіть вимір traffic_type.
  4. Якщо все налаштовано правильно — побачите рядок internal у списку активних користувачів.

Спосіб 2 — DebugView (детальніше):

  1. Встановіть розширення Google Analytics Debugger або запустіть GTM Preview.
  2. Зайдіть на сайт — події почнуть надходити у DebugView.
  3. У GA4 відкрийте Admin → DebugView.
  4. Клацніть на будь-який page_view і розгорніть параметри — знайдіть traffic_type: internal.

Якщо параметр є — можна сміливо перемикати фільтр у Active.

Типові помилки

1. Фільтр залишився в режимі Testing. Найчастіша помилка. Здається, що все налаштовано, але в звітах власні візити продовжують надходити. Перевірте Admin → Data filters — там має стояти «Active», а не «Testing».

2. IP змінився після переналаштування роутера або зміни провайдера. Динамічні IP можуть змінюватися. Якщо помітили, що свої візити знову з’являються у звітах — перевірте поточний IP і оновіть правило.

3. Перевіряли зі смартфона на мобільному інтернеті. Мобільний оператор дає інший IP, ніж домашній роутер. Якщо хочете виключати ще й телефон — додайте умову для IP мобільного оператора або скористайтеся cookie-методом.

4. Кілька людей у команді з різних місць. Якщо над сайтом працює команда з різних локацій — зберіть усі IP і додайте кожен окремою умовою в правило. Або використовуйте розширення Chrome для кожного члена команди.

5. Фільтр видаляє тільки нові дані. GA4 не може відфільтрувати вже зібрані дані ретроактивно. Якщо ви кілька місяців не мали фільтра — старі звіти містять ваш трафік і це не виправити. Зараз важливо налаштувати все правильно, щоб нові дані були чистими.

Чек-лист виключення власного трафіку

  • Дізнатись свій зовнішній IP (2ip.ua або пошук «мій IP»).
  • Admin → Data Streams → Configure tag settings → Define internal traffic → Create → вказати IP → Save.
  • Admin → Data filters → Internal Traffic → перевірити, що правило там є.
  • Зайти на сайт з потрібного IP → Realtime → перевірити traffic_type=internal.
  • Admin → Data filters → Internal Traffic → змінити на Active → Save.
  • Якщо кілька IP (офіс, дім, телефон) — додати кожен окремою умовою.

Пов’язані ресурси

Пов’язані статті:

Розділ:

Схожі статті

Дивіться також

Цю статтю пише і оновлює Андрій Коваленко. Помітив застарілий факт чи неточність — напиши, перепишу того ж тижня.

Хто веде сайт і чому без AI